> Yes, verified this - new stack, new button, put this script onto it, and this
> is what it does.  This is Debian, 7.0 Community Edition.  Also verified it
> in multiline message box and tried a couple of other things.
> 
> What is really weird is that if you just change 1.884956 to 1.88495, it
> seems to run fine.  Also, if you change the +0 to +1 it seems to run fine
> with 1.884956.
> 
> Then if you add 3 to the number as in 1.884956, ie 1.8849563 it runs fine
> with +0.  Then if you change 1.884956 to 1.884955 it runs fine.

>> You are not crazy and it's not just your machine
>> 
>> confirmed here Yosemite 10.10 LC 7.0.1
>> 
>> on mouseUp
>>      put 1.884956 into tVar
>>   put value(tVar + 0)
>> end mouseUp
>> 
>> button "Button": execution error at line 3 (value: error executing 
>> expression) near "1.884956", char 1
